27. Extending from money blog to business podcasts with Problogger genius Darren Rowse

Born in Melbourne, Australia, Darren Rowse is a full-time blogger, author, and online entrepreneur. He is the editorial manager of Digital Photography School and SnapnDeals. He started blogging in 2002 on a personal money blog “LivingRoom.” Out of this blog, he launched a Digital Photography Blog in 2003. It becomes the launching pad for many other blogs in the coming years. He writes about photography, blogging, and online networking.

Darren is the co-writer of “ProBlogger.” The book helped to establish various organizations. His principle web journals are ProBlogger.net and Digital-Photography-School.com which have a consolidated readership of more than five million readers every Month!

Rowse is also a co-founder of b5media, co-founder of six figure blogging and the author of ProBlogger: Secrets for Blogging Your Way to a Six Figure Income (Wiley).

Darren has been consulted worldwide with bloggers and companies interested in the medium that speaks on the topic of blogging.He is regularly featured in articles and interviews in both online and off-line media.
